(1/64)-5/6 = 32
To subtract fractions they must have common denominators, so find the least common multiple of 64 and 6 (the denominators of the fractions).
The least common multiple of the two fractions' denominators is 192. To get 64 to 192, you would multiply 64 by 3 times. If you're multiplying 64 by 3, you also multiply the numerator by 3.
1/64 * 3/3 = 3/192
Now to get 6 to 192, you would multiply 6 by 32. If you're multiplying 6 by 32 then you will also multiply the numerator (5) by 32.
5/6 * 32/32 = 160/192
Subtract the fractions now that they have common denominators. You'll only need to subtract the numerators.
3/192-160/192 = -157/192
You cannot simplify this any farther, so that will be your true answer. -157/192 is NOT equal to 32, so this means the answer is false.
Answer is:
false

Check the problem again!Cosecant (csc) is the reciprocal of sine (sin) so they are always either both positive or both negative. Perhaps it should be sine < 0 and cosine > 0? In that case, sine is less than zero in quadrants 3 and 4, and cosine is greater than zero in quadrants 1 and 4, so this angle can only lie in quadrant 4. On the unit circle, remember that cosine is the x-coordinate of the terminal side of the angle and sine is the y-coordinate. Quadrant 1 is that where both sine and cosine are greater than zero. The rest of them are numbered consecutively going counter-clockwise; so quadrant 2 has cos < 0 and sin > 0, quadrant 3 has cos < 0 and sin < 0, and quadrant 4 has cos > 0 and sin < 0

Answer: 37</h3>
========================================================
Work Shown:
We have a triangle with sides a,b,c such that
The third side c can be represented by this inequality
b-a < c < b+a
which is a modified form of the triangle inequality theorem.
Plug in the given values to get
b-a < c < b+a
20-17 < c < 20+17
3 < c < 37
The third side length is between 3 and 37; it cannot equal 3, and it cannot equal 37. So we exclude both endpoints.
Of the answer choices, the values {7,20, 12} are in the range 3 < c < 37.
The value c = 37 is not in the range 3 < c < 37 because we can't have the third side equal to either endpoint. Otherwise, we get a straight line instead of a triangle forming.
So that's why 37 is the only possible answer here.
